Brittany Shields Named WBCA Honorable Mention All-American

PLEASANTVILLE, NY (03/20/2012)(readMedia)-- Senior forward Brittany Shields (Cold Spring, NY/Haldane) was named Women's Basketball Coaches' Association (WBCA) Honorable Mention All-American after an stand-out season for Pace. Shields was also recently a Northeast-10 Conference First Team All-Conference selection as well as a Daktronics Second Team East Region selection.

Shields led the Setters with 17 points and 10 rebounds per game, while shooting 50.7% from the field on the season. She also posted 12 double-doubles this year. Shields ranks fourth in the NE-10 in scoring, second in rebounds, 12th in field goal percentage and third in double-doubles. She currently ranks 25th in the nation in rebounds, 49th in scoring, 40th in field goal percentage and 26th in double-doubles.

She was named to the NE-10 Weekly Honor Roll 11 times this season. Shields was previously named the NE-10 Rookie of the Year in 2008-09 and was an NE-10 Second Team selection last season. The 5-10 forward started the first three games of the season with three consecutive double-doubles and finished the season with twelve overall.

Shields set a career-high of 17 rebounds against New Haven on February 4. She reached 1,000 career points in a victory over Adelphi on December 6 to become the 25th player to join the 1,000-career point club for Pace University. She currently ranks seventh place in school history with 1,323 points and ranks 11th in rebounds in Pace history with 771 rebounds for her career.

Shields helped lead the Setters to a third place finish in the conference at 20-9 overall record and 16-6 in the conference. The Setters were selected to their third consecutive appearance in the NCAA Division II Tournament as the #4 seed this season.
